A DRUG user who beat his habit relapsed after being given an illegal tablet, Inverness Sheriff Court has heard.
Warren Maclean, described as an Inverness prisoner, broke into student hostel accommodation in the cityâs Culduthel Road between September 19 and 20, with intent to steal.
He admitted the offence and also pleaded guilty to possessing a pair of scissors without reasonable excuse.
Sentence was deferred until January 14 for a background report and restriction of liberty and drug treatment and testing order assessments.
